As Eastleigh continues to navigate the challenges of the National League, J. McNamara has emerged as a linchpin for the team. His performances between the sticks have earned him a reputation as one of the league's most reliable goalkeepers. In the last few matches, his ability to command the area and make crucial saves has lifted the team's morale significantly.

Fans are frequently seen chanting his name, especially after the team's recent draw against Notts County, a match where McNamara made several outstanding stops to earn a hard-fought point. It is clear that McNamara's contributions go beyond just preventing goals; he brings a sense of stability and confidence to the back line.

One can't overlook the statistics this season, his impressive record of eight clean sheets is a testament to his hard work and diligence in training. Working closely with the defensive unit, McNamara has developed a great understanding with defenders like R. Brindley and J. Baldwin, ensuring they remain organized throughout each match.

His performances have not gone unnoticed by the coaching staff, who believe that each match is an opportunity for McNamara to showcase his developing leadership skills. As Eastleigh eyes a playoff position, it is clear that every point is worth fighting for, and McNamara is undoubtedly at the heart of this push for glory.
